Transaction 22628345e36c9e3cbc90191131adc73d38c22083659c34d8d71edf05a035c76a
1 Input
1 Output
-
22628345e36c9e3cbc90191131adc73d38c22083659c34d8d71edf05a035c76a:0
- value
- 37218457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 697c3c592116d718d54852bbdffb137a80060418 OP_EQUAL
- address
- 3BJmhjeeaEYAianipc5h5V6dfn2xXX9Nyk